How Much Does Cladding Installation Access Cost?

The cost of cladding installation access ranges from £2,500 to over £20,000 per month, depending on the building height, the length of the deck, and how long you need the gear on-site.

Costs are mostly driven by the number of masts needed for stability and how often we have to tie the system into the building face. Using these rigs often costs less than scaffolding because you save on thousands of labour hours and avoid the slow manual transport of panels.

What Types Of Cladding Installation Access Systems Are Available?

Various vertical setups are offered by cladding installation access to handle different building shapes and varied facade weights:

  • Mast Climbing Platforms – High-capacity decks provide a stable base for the rapid assembly of heavy curtain walling panels.
  • Suspended Access Cradles – Motorised platforms offer flexible vertical transit for smaller cladding panels and complex facade geometries.
  • Modular Aluminium Systems – Flexible, rapidly assembled units provide a cost-effective alternative for lower-rise cladding and remediation projects.
  • Davit Arm Rigs – Roof-mounted systems facilitate the suspension of platforms on upper sections of high-rise buildings without ground support.
  • Transport Hoists – Dedicated vertical lifting solutions move personnel and bulky cladding materials to specific floor elevations with precision.

How Quickly Can Cladding Installation Access Systems Be Installed And Operational?

Physical installation for cladding installation access usually takes between three and seven days once the ground is ready and building plans are approved. Phased deployment ensures that cladding contractors can begin work as soon as the first lift is certified by our engineers.

The total project duration is influenced by the vertical height of the building and the complexity of the mechanical rigging needed to navigate parapets. This efficient delivery model ensures that site disruptions are kept to a minimum, resulting in a ready-to-use system.

How Does Cladding Installation Access Ensure Compliance With Safety Regulations?

Strict adherence to UK safety laws is maintained by cladding installation access through rigorous pre-use testing and proper documentation. Every rig is designed to meet the BS EN 1495 standard, ensuring the deck can carry the weight of your materials without failing.

After we finish the setup, we hand over a LOLER examination report, which is the legal document you need for your insurance. This commitment to compliance prevents unauthorised system use, resulting in a defensible record for site managers.
